Indian Wedding Venues In Barcelona

Barcelona isn’t just a city; it’s a celebration of life, where rich history, vibrant culture, and stunning architecture come together. I love the mix of Barcelona wedding venues, offering couples everything from palaces for grand celebrations to smaller, more intimate spaces that still hint at luxury.

Whatever you’re after, Barcelona’s venues offer the perfect setting for your Indian wedding, with stunning backdrops, world-class service, and a touch of Mediterranean charm. 

Here are some of my top venue picks:

  1. CASTELL SANT MARÇAL

    Castell Sant Marcal is an enchanting castle offering a regal backdrop with centuries-old stone walls and panoramic views of the surrounding countryside. This is the perfect location for couples looking for a space that feels both grand and intimate, combining historic charm with modern luxury. I love this venue’s spacious gardens which work beautifully for large Indian wedding ceremonies and make for breathtaking photos! 

  2. FINCA MAS SOLERS

    A true blend of opulence and rustic charm, this venue boasts a magnificent 19th-century estate set in leafy, green gardens. Beautifully restored interiors, grand chandeliers, and sweeping grounds make for a glamorous Indian wedding at Finca Mas Solers — with plenty of space for elaborate ceremonies and lively receptions. The resulting photos are colourful, vibrant, and full of beauty. 

  3. BELL RECO

    Bell Reco is a gorgeous venue in the heart of nature, offering a serene, countryside escape with stunning views of Barcelona. With exposed brick walls, wooden beams, and overgrown gardens, weddings at Bell Reco have a warm, intimate atmosphere that’s simply perfect for couples looking to celebrate in a more relaxed environment.

The Best Venues For An Indian Wedding In Seville

Seville offers a mix of Andalusian charm, vibrant culture, and beautiful architecture, ensuring it’s a location that will make your Indian wedding feel like a romantic, jaw-dropping dream. This city is complete with stunning palaces and grand estates to everything in between, which means the venues here offer an extraordinary blend of history, elegance, and style. Everywhere you turn, Seville sets the stage for a magnificent Indian wedding.

Here are just a few of my favourite venues in Seville:

  1. VILLA LUISA

    Villa Luisa is a stunning villa that combines Mediterranean charm with rustic elegance, featuring beautiful gardens and a tranquil lakeside setting. Warm, golden lighting at sunset provides a magical atmosphere for an Indian wedding at Villa Luisa, with plenty of outdoor and indoor spaces perfect for vibrant celebrations and intimate ceremonies.

  2. HOTEL ALFONSO XIII

    One of Seville’s most iconic hotels, weddings at Hotel Alfonso XII offer grandeur and luxury with opulent interiors and striking Moorish architecture. The elegant ballroom and beautifully landscaped courtyards create the perfect backdrop for an Indian wedding, with luxurious service and stunning lighting that enhances every moment of your celebration.

  3. HACIENDA LA SOLEDAD

    Set amidst olive groves and with gorgeous architecture, Hacienda La Soledad offers a traditional Andalusian feel with a historic yet refined vibe. This is one of the more rustic Spanish wedding venues for a traditional Indian wedding. Its open-air courtyards and spacious interiors provide ample space for grand celebrations, while the warm lighting and picturesque surroundings make it an ideal choice for a memorable Indian wedding.

Marbella Wedding Venues For An Indian Wedding

Marbella is a stunning coastal city known for its golden beaches and luxurious ambiance, making it the epitome of Mediterranean glamour. For those seeking unique venues for an Indian wedding celebration in Spain, this city and its venues provide a modern blend of elegance and traditional Andalusian charm, making it the perfect place to say "I do." 

Here are three of my favourite venues in Marbella that are ideal for a dream Indian wedding: 

  1. ANANTARA VILLA PADIERNA

    Anantara Villa Padierna is a luxurious resort that offers beautiful Mediterranean gardens, enchanting views, and grand architecture. Elegant spaces, like the marble-clad ballroom and the lovely outdoor areas, provide an unforgettable backdrop for an Indian wedding at Anantara Villa Padierna, while the exceptional lighting and impeccable service make every detail shine.

  2. FINCA CORTESIN

    A blend of traditional Andalusian style and contemporary luxury, Finca Cortesin is a spectacular venue surrounded by lush greenery with panoramic views of the coast. Spacious, opulent interiors and refined outdoor spaces create an ideal setting for Indian weddings at Finca Cortesin, offering flexibility for both grand ceremonies and smaller, more intimate celebrations with captivating lighting throughout.

Indian Wedding Venues In Tenerife

Tenerife is an absolute gem in the Canary Islands with volcanic beaches, palm-lined resorts, and year-round sunshine that makes it a dreamy location for any destination wedding. It’s the kind of place where your Haldi can happen poolside, your ceremony overlooking the ocean, and your afterparty under the stars.

Below are two standout venues perfect for an unforgettable Indian wedding. 

  1. GRAN MELIÁ PALACIO DE ISORA

    Gran Meliá Palacio de Isora is an oceanfront resort that is truly luxurious with magnificent architecture, infinity pools, and stunning gardens. Weddings at Gran Meliá Palacio de Isora are polished but relaxed, with beautiful lighting throughout the day and flexible spaces that can be transformed for any event.  

  2. THE RITZ CARLTON, ABAMA

    Situated along the cliffs with panoramic views of the Atlantic, The Ritz-Carlton Abama is the definition of a luxe tropical escape. Its terracotta-toned buildings, lush grounds, and elegant terraces give it a warm, romantic feel that’s perfect for a sunset Indian ceremony or a big, bold reception. Weddings at The Ritz-Carlton Abama are ideal for couples who want five-star service and a seriously stunning backdrop.

 
 

 
 

My Favourite Indian Wedding Venues In Mallorca

Mallorca is the kind of place that just exudes romance. It’s rich with beautiful scenery, including turquoise waters, dramatic cliffs, charming stone villages, and golden-hour light for those dreamy wedding photos. This is the perfect place for couples dreaming of a destination Indian wedding with a Mediterranean twist, and it has vibrant venues to match.

  1. FINCA COMASSEMA

    Tucked away in the heart of the Tramuntana mountains, Finca Comassema is rustic elegance at its best. With panoramic views, a historic manor house, and open-air terraces surrounded by nature, Finca Comassema weddings are ideal for colourful outdoor ceremonies and epic baraats. 

  2. ST. REGIS MARDAVALL MALLORCA

    Sophisticated and serene, the St. Regis Mardavall is a beachfront venue with a touch of traditional Spanish charm. I love the chic interiors and top-tier service that cater beautifully to Indian wedding traditions. Their event team is known for pulling off seamless multi-event weekends, with gorgeous lighting and breathtaking backdrops for awe-inspiring photos.

Top Venues For A Gorgeous Indian Wedding In Ibiza

Ibiza might be known for its parties, but it’s also one of the top destination wedding venues for Indian couples in Spain. Famous for turquoise waters, golden sunsets, and an effortlessly cool island vibe, Ibiza is a beautiful choice for an Indian wedding. 

As a photographer, I love that this vibrant city offers the perfect mix of laid-back luxury and breathtaking natural beauty — making it ideal for multi-day celebrations filled with colour, music, and love. Below are some incredible venues you’re sure to fall head over heels for if you select this city to say your “I do’s”. 

  1. HOTEL ME

    Sleek, modern, and perched right on the beach, weddings at Hotel ME Ibiza bring that chic energy with a splash of sophistication. The rooftop spaces, ocean views, and golden-hour lighting make it a stunning setting for a sunset ceremony, while the hotel’s event packages are tailor-made for multi-day celebrations with a luxe, contemporary twist.

  2. ATZARÓ HOTEL

    Set on a peaceful orange farm, Atzaro Hotel is a soulful, boho-luxe retreat with Balinese-style touches and luxuriant gardens. The vibe is earthy, romantic, and simply elegant, making it the perfect backdrop for a Mehndi under the olive trees or a Sangeet under the stars. Atzaró Hotel weddings are ideal for couples looking for something relaxed, yet wildly beautiful.

My Favourite Madrid Venues for Indian Weddings

Madrid has a magnetic energy that’s elegant, regal, and full of life. With its extravagant architecture, beautiful gardens, and rich cultural heritage, the city is a fantastic choice for traditional and lavish Indian weddings. Venues here also have so much to offer, regardless of whether you’re planning a multi-day extravaganza or a more intimate celebration.

Below are two venues in Madrid you absolutely need to see to believe!

  1. CASINO DE MADRID

    Casino de Madrid is a historic venue in the heart of the city known for its pure indulgence, with jaw-dropping marble staircases, glittering chandeliers, and richly detailed ballrooms. Weddings at Casino de Madrid are perfect for a royal-style Indian wedding, with grand spaces for every ceremony and lighting that adds a golden glow to the entire event. Bonus points for the rooftop views, which are stunning for portraits and cocktail hours.

  2. QUINTA LA JARAMA

    Situated just outside the city, weddings at Quinta La Jarama offer a peaceful escape with beautiful gardens, Andalusian architecture, and a warm, rustic-luxe feel. The venue is very versatile, with both indoor and outdoor options that work beautifully for colourful mandaps, lively sangeets, and everything in between. Plus, the natural lighting here is a photographer’s dream.
